What You’ll Do
  • Be a Team Member:
    Collaborate with other associates to build a strong meat team; communicate with team members and be flexible to the needs of the business, including working in other areas.
  • Be an Expert:
    Demonstrate knowledge of business on the floor, back‑room operations, product safety standards, sanitation guidelines, inventory management, and the operation, maintenance, and sanitization of equipment; prepare (for example, cutting, grinding, wrapping, trimming) meat products according to established standards; cut boneless meat products; maintain product quality standards.
  • Be a Techie:
    Leverage digital tools to drive sales, improve the shopping experience, and elevate associate engagement; use handheld technology to make immediate business decisions related to production, training, and product quality with the member in mind; adapt to new tools and encourage others to use them.
  • Be an Owner:
    Ensure commitment to operational excellence, maintain work area according to company policies and procedures; ensure quality and date‑control standards for meat products; secure fragile and high‑shrink merchandise; eliminate waste; assist members with purchasing decisions; ensure merchandise is properly packaged, labeled, and stored in accordance with company policies and procedures.
  • Be a Talent Ambassador:
    Advocate for the department and the club by valuing the member's experience in the meat area and modeling high quality service and products; execute the basics at the highest possible level of quality; exhibit energy, commitment, and passion for the work.
